PITTSBURGH, March 25 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- CONSOL Energy announced that four of its mining operations have been named recipients of Joseph A. Holmes Safety Awards. The awards are presented annually by the Joseph A. Holmes Safety Association to selected mine operations meeting the safety criteria established for the awards.
The awards recognize each operation and their employees for their commitment to and record of safety excellence.
CONSOL Energy's Fola Surface Mine #1 and its Peach Orchard Preparation Plant, both located in Bickmore, W. Va.; its Southern WV Resources #1 Surface Mine, located in Naugatuck, W. Va.; and its Loveridge Mine located in Fairview, W. Va., have each been named as recipients of the awards based on their 2009 safety records.

The Holmes Safety Association was founded in 1916 and recognizes mining operations on an annual basis for their safety excellence. The association's members include representatives from state and federal government agencies, mining organizations and labor unions.
The awards will be presented at the West Virginia State Council of the Joseph A. Holmes Safety Association's 27th annual meeting May 22 in Roanoke, W. Va.
The Fola Surface Mine, Peach Orchard Preparation Plant, the Southern WV Resources #1 Surface Mine and the Loveridge Mine were also recently recognized for their outstanding safety achievements, earning Mountaineer Guardian Awards from the West Virginia Office of Miners' Health, Safety and Training and the West Virginia Coal Association.
CONSOL Energy Inc., a high-Btu bituminous coal and natural gas company, is a member of the Standard & Poor's 500 Equity Index and the Fortune 500. At year-end 2009, it had 11 bituminous coal mining complexes in six states and reports proven and probable coal reserves of 4.5 billion tons. It is also a majority owner of CNX Gas Corporation, a leading Appalachian gas producer, with proved reserves of over 1.9 trillion cubic feet.
